Publisher Theme
Art is not a luxury, but a necessity.
Browsing Category


Last week, Burberry’s annual report revealed £28.6 million ($38 million) worth of stock was sent to be incinerated last year. The news has left investors and consumers outraged but comes as little surprise to those in the fashion industry. The practice of destroying unsold stock, and even rolls of…

This website uses cookies to improve your experience. We'll assume you're ok with this, but you can opt-out if you wish. Accept Read More